Gear review: TomTom Rider

ADSENSE HERE
The first thing to get out of the way in reviewing the TomTom Rider is to determine exactly which device we're talking about, since it goes by different names. The Rider 40, Rider 400 and Rider 410 are all the same device in terms of hardware and functionality; the numerical differences identify the maps offered.

As far as I can tell, the only version sold in the United States is the Rider 400. It comes equipped with maps for the United States, Canada and Mexico. Buy the Rider 410 in Europe, though, and you'll end up with maps for the entire world, which strikes me as the better buy.

Either way, TomTom promises "lifetime" updates for the maps, which is a dubious claim because TomTom isn't very specific as to what it means by the word "lifetime." It's not your lifetime, nor even the lifetime of the physical device. Instead, "lifetime" roughly translates to: "as long as we feel like it." Or, in TomTom's words, "the period of time that TomTom continues to support your device." How long is that period of time? Dunno. Maybe a year, maybe 10 years, maybe a week. There's no clear information that might make you feel better about paying so much for a product that does something your phone does.

Worth The Cost?

That said, I prefer a motorcycle-specific GPS to a phone for a number of reasons. Firstly, because I like to go places that aren't in cell range. Shortly before buying the Rider last year, I tried mounting my LG G4 to my bike and using Google Maps. The phone got confused pretty much as soon as I left the city, went hot, then gave up and shut itself off. Additionally, phones aren't weatherproof, nor necessarily designed to tolerate the vibration they're subjected to when mounted on a bike.


Lack of weatherproofing is also the reason I chose the Rider over a less expensive car GPS; it's impossible to escape the rain in Britain. If you live somewhere dry, a car GPS may work for you.

Unique Features

Perhaps to discourage fair-weather riders from doing such a thing, TomTom offers a handful of features unique to the Rider for motorcyclists. Most notably, there's the clumsily named "Plan A Thrill" feature. It lets you arrive at a destination via the most interesting route available. You can even choose different levels of hilliness and twistiness.

I've found the feature to be generally disappointing. For example, asking it to navigate from my house to the headquarters of Brecon Beacons National Park, about 40 miles away, I am given a route that takes upward of three hours and wends through every urban center in the space between. It's twisty, yes, but hardly thrilling.

More useful, though, is the real-time traffic feature. Pairing with your phone, the Rider can alert you to delays up ahead, give you an idea of how long those delays are and will occasionally reroute you. Note my use of the word "occasionally," sometimes I feel it's too willing to put me in traffic.

Nonetheless, it's one of my favorite features. If nothing else, it gives me a sense of how long the traffic is going to last, with the status bar indicating how long I'll be delayed and how far I am from the incident that's delaying me.

Mounting

The Rider attaches on handlebars or accessory bar via RAM mount. I made a redneck accessory bar for my Suzuki V-Strom 1000 using plastic tubing and a shower curtain rail — it's hilariously ugly — but I've attached the Rider to the handlebars of bikes I've tested for RideApart and found I'm usually able to put the screen in or near my line of sight.


The mounting base can be wired to the bike's battery to ensure the device stays charged. If you're unwilling to mess with wiring, my experience is that it will last more than five hours on a charge. 

Menu and Keys

Timing it, the Rider takes a full minute to boot up. Once awake, it's easy enough to use. The menu is simple though not immensely intuitive. A recent software update has helped things a little in allowing you to choose where icons are placed.

The touchscreen keys work most of the time, but you haven't got a snowball's chance in hell of pressing them if you're wearing winter gloves. Even summer gloves can be too much for smaller keys. Meanwhile, I've had the touchscreen get confused by heavy rain.

Related to the above, the system of sub menus can be annoying. For example, in the main menu there is an option that says "Gas Station." Think about what you'd want from that option. The nearest gas station, right? Instead, you're presented with a map too large to be of use. You have to click and zoom in on the map to see how close stations actually are to you, or you need to click to a list view and select a station that way. You have to click again to choose a station, and again to set a route, and again to initiate that route. All this clicking is too involved to be done on the move, usually needs to be done gloveless, and fails to understand the urgency inherent in a person's having chosen the "Gas Station" option in the first place.

On-Screen Information and Directions

The Rider's map display is a strength over similar GPS devices. It's clear and accurate. The arrow indicating position never lags. At key points, such as motorway exits, the map will automatically zoom, telling me which lane I need to be in. The screen is bright and easy to read even in bright sunlight, and switches automatically to a less retina-burning night view once sunset hits.


You can choose to display the map in horizontal or portrait view simply by turning the device (the Rider's base allows you to click between positions with minimal effort). I prefer the horizontal view because it offers a status bar that shows distance left to my destination, estimated time of arrival, and indicates key points of interest—.e.g, traffic congestion, rest areas or gas stations — that I will encounter ahead. The device also alerts me to the presence of speed cameras, stoplight cameras and high-accident areas.

Direct Route

My primary use for the TomTom Rider is getting from point A to point B. This is a simple process of searching a location or address, selecting it and initiating the route. Most of the time this works. However, in Italy I learned that the way Italians write their addresses is not the way TomTom thinks they should be written.

An annoying quirk of the Rider is that it will initially tell you the distance to a destination as the crow flies. It's only when you actually initiate the route that you learn how many miles you'll be riding. You can also set a location by painstakingly dragging the map, zooming it in and out, and clicking on a specific point. I tried this once; it was so frustrating and awkward I almost threw the device off a cliff.

You can choose a number of options in how the route is determined, e.g., fastest route, shortest route, most eco-friendly route, twistiest route, etc. You can also choose to avoid highways and tolls and so on, but it's not possible to set an upper speed limit. Older car TomToms had that feature, and I think it would make sense on the Rider; imagine the naked cruiser rider who'd like to avoid the turbulence that comes from riding above 60 mph.


Route Planning

When it comes to more involved route planning, the Rider offers a "lifetime" subscription to Tyre Pro, an interactive route-planning software that doesn't interact with Apple products. So, I've never used it.

TomTom's MyDrive website allows you to plan a route with multiple destinations, but you can't specify roads. It's also a glitchy process that only seems to work on 1 out of 5 attempts. The good news is the Rider has no problem accepting GPX files. Which is to say, once you work out the circuitous process of downloading GPX files onto the device it has no problem using them. So, if someone else creates a route for you, or you're lucky enough to be going someplace recommended by Ride magazine, everything is peachy.

Recalculating

The Rider is generally pretty quick to serve up alternative routes if you miss a turn or decide you don't like the look of something (perhaps the road is flooded or, as happened to me in Mid-Wales recently, occupied by a wedding party on tractors). The chances are 50/50, though, that the recalculation will either desperately try to put you back on the exact same route, or run you 30 miles in the opposite direction up an unpaved mountain pass –– I've been subjected to both scenarios.

Meanwhile, alternative routes as a result of live traffic information are suggested a little late in my opinion. On the motorway, an alternative route will be suggested only half a mile from the necessary exit. Which means scrambling to get into the correct lane in a relatively short space of time.


The system is better than it used to be, though. When I first bought it, a message would ask if I wanted to take the alternative route and I had to click to accept. See above about the Rider's functionality when wearing thick gloves. Now, the potentially new route is simply displayed in flashing green and the status bar indicates how much time the GPS thinks you'll save; no need to touch the screen, just follow the route or ignore it.

Bluetooth

The Rider offers Bluetooth pairing, so you can hear the GPS instructions if you have a headset. I don't have such a device; there are already too many voices in my head. And I have concerns as to how well it would work.

The GPS also uses Bluetooth to pair to my phone for traffic updates and I know it struggles to maintain connection. I have heard from someone with a Sena SMH10 that the same thing happens with his headset: it connects and disconnects constantly.

Apparently you can set up the Rider to serve as a kind of interloper between your phone and headset, so that when you receive a call you'll see it on the screen and can press a key to accept the call. I'm not sure I get the point of this. See again what I said about functionality when wearing thick gloves. Plus, Bluetooth headsets are designed to allow you to answer calls pretty easily anyway.

Electric motorcycles have arrived; Have we?

ADSENSE HERE

Not too long ago, I got a chance to spend a day tearing around on a Zero DSR. It was the first time I had ridden an electric motorcycle and I came away surprised at just how much fun an e-bike can be. 

When I returned home to the palatial Cope estate, I couldn't stop singing the bike's praises to my wife. My time with the DSR had convinced me that electric motorcycles are "there," I told her.

So often when motorcyclists discuss electric, we insist that the technology — specifically, the available range — hasn't arrived in terms of practical usability. But my own experience had shown that getting 120 miles from a full charge was entirely possible.In fact, that estimate may be a little conservative. Zero claims 147 miles of range, and I think that's realistic.

Either way, it really is "there" in terms of distance that the average American motorcyclist rides on any given day. Anecdotally, I'm thinking of the riders I grew up around in Texas and Minnesota. In my mother's hometown of Lake Jackson, Texas, there's a 4.5-mile stretch of road called Oyster Creek Drive that runs the width of the city. On nice evenings, dudes will get off work at the Dow plant, drive home, then hop on their Harley-Davidson Street Glides and Street Bobs. They'll rumble up and down the strip once or twice, stop for a beer downtown, and be home in time to watch the news.

At most, one of those dudes will clock up 20 miles in a night. On a Sunday afternoon, if it's not too hot, he might ride the 15 miles out to Surfside Beach, putting in roughly 50 miles that day with some back and forth. If he goes any further than that, though, he'll take his truck. The days when his mileage would truly exceed a Zero's current range are few and far between.


Within the world of motorcycling websites like The Motorcycle Obsession and RideApart, it may sound like I'm being insulting to those dudes. Because, after all, all of us are super-hardcore awesome riders, doing an Iron Butt a day in dirt while getting a knee down. That's certainly the impression people like to give in comments, at least. And people on the internet never lie.

But there's evidence to suggest that outside our interwebs fishbowl, the American motorcycling experience allies more closely to that of riders in Lake Jackson. According to the 2015 Powersports Business State of the Industry Webinar, the average American rides just 2,809 miles a year. That's 234 miles a month, or less than two full charges for a Zero DSR.

Meanwhile, over here on the other side of the Drumpf wall, the average UK rider manages roughly 7,500 miles annually. That's still not very much, and an electric motorcycle remains viable. Charge points are to be found in any number of places, including "services" (rest areas with gas stations and fast food), which are located every 20-40 miles on the motorway network. Some charge points are even free.

And, of course, all that overlooks the true purpose of most electric motorcycles: commuting. Easy to ride and almost totally maintenance-free, electrics are incredibly well-suited to urban/suburban use and equipped with a range that will meet most people's needs.

Ride review: Zero DSR

ADSENSE HERE

Here are some words strung together: interior permanent magnet, surface mount permanent magnet, graphene matrix. You'll hear words like these when someone tells you about a Zero motorcycle. But if you are like me, your eyes will glaze over because those words don't create pictures in my mind of what part they will or won't play in my sitting on a motorcycle and shouting: "Wheeeeeeee!"

After all, that's what really matters: The joy of being on a motorcycle. If you want technical words, go read someone else's review. If you want to know about the incredible "Wheeeeeeee!" that the Zero DSR delivers, read on.

The Past and Future of Motorcycling

My experience with the DSR starts in Birmingham, England, which is home to Zero's only UK dealership, Streetbike. Birmingham has strong ties to the glory days of motorcycling. Triumph, Norton, and BSA are among the brands that started in "Brum." They've moved on, but motorcycling still runs deep. Birmingham is home to the National Motorcycle Museum, and the UK's largest motorcycle show, "Motorcycle Live."

There's symmetry in the fact that Zero, a manufacturer many see as representative of motorcycling's future, has found a home in a place so intricately linked to the motorcycling past.

Birmingham is a sprawling urban area, and I don't really know how many miles I'm going to rack up today, so I set the DSR on Eco mode. The DSR has three riding modes: Eco, Sport, and Custom. Eco helps conserve energy and thereby ensures longer range. Sport allows you to enjoy the full whump of the DSR's 106.2 ft. lbs of torque. Custom is set with a smartphone app, allowing a rider to choose speed, torque and regenerative brake settings.


The DSR is a twist-and-go bike— no clutch, no gears to shift —and it takes a moment for my head to wrap around this concept.

BSA's Beginnings

Birmingham's Gun Quarter is so named because it was once a bustling hub for arms manufacturers— one of which was the Birmingham Small Arms Co., or BSA. The company expanded into motorcycles in 1910 and by 1951 had become the world's largest motorcycle manufacturer. BSA had a devoted following, but not so devoted that the company could survive managerial bumbling. And by 1972, it had given up.

No one's making guns in the Gun Quarter these days and all the old alleyways are gone. It's just office buildings and there's no sign of where BSA might have been. Again, I ride up a curb onto the sidewalk. I step off the bike and take a moment to really look at it, to take it in.

The DSR is proper-sized: it looks (and feels) like a motorcycle. For some reason, I had been expecting a glorified mountain bike: small, rickety, whining like an RC car on Christmas morning, but no, this thing is solid. You don't have to apologize for it. Zero's models seem to suffer the Honda curse of not being photogenic. But in person, build quality is good. Fit and finish is up to snuff, and all the components look sturdy. It doesn't look plasticky or cheap, and the Pirelli MT-60 tires make it look kind of...cool.

I'm not a fan of the swingarm, and I'm concerned the tiny tail light, which seems to attract road muck, may— like the headlight—not be bright enough. The digital dash is simple and easy to understand, and switchgear is intuitive.


Because there's no need for gas, the DSR has a storage compartment where the tank would be. It holds my bottle of water, camera and map of Birmingham, but wouldn't fit a full-size helmet. The compartment's lid is of the soft luggage sort— accessed via a zipper that keeps getting stuck.

It's better, then, to fill that space with Zero's optional Charge Tank, which allows you to use charging stations at IKEA. In Europe, IKEA's charging stations are free for customers. If I owned an electric vehicle I would eat lunch there every day: "These meatballs are payin' for themselves!"

Triumph in the Center of England

For centuries, Meriden proclaimed itself as the exact geographical center of England. In 2013, geographers remeasured and gave the title to a field in the middle of nowhere. Now Meriden is just a suburb village near the Birmingham airport.

Triumph set up shop here in the late 1800s. The company followed a similar trajectory of success and failure to BSA and Norton, and for a while even shared the same boneheaded management. Where Triumph excelled, however, was in the US market. Triumph gained a strong enough following that its name weathered decades of poor quality, bad decisions, and financial misery until falling into the hands of businessman John Bloor in 1984. These days Triumph is again a premium brand, arguably on par with BMW.

The DSR has plenty of "whoa" to counter that go. Regenerative braking helps return energy to the battery and will feel natural to a V-twin rider. Single discs front and rear provide more immediate stopping power. ABS is unobtrusive.


Toward the end of my day, having spent several hours on the bike, my keester is alert to the lack of padding in the DSR's seat. Not all-day comfortable, but this isn't a bike you'll be riding all day. So, padding's not really an issue.

Whereas the question of battery range will be an issue for some. Zero claims this DSR model (the ZF13.0) is capable of covering up to 147 miles on a charge. Based on my experience, I would expect less—perhaps 120 miles, which is still pretty good. No, you can't ride the Trans-America Trail on the thing, but you know, that's also true of a Harley-Davidson Forty-Eight. It's ideal for urban and suburban use.

Without the optional Charge Tank, it can take roughly eight hours to get a DSR from empty to full. You do that simply by plugging it into a wall socket, just as you would a TV or any other appliance. With the Charge Tank, time is reduced to a little under three hours.

Belt-driven and lacking gears or any engine bits, the DSR is about as low-maintenance as a motorcycle can possibly be. Zero claims the power pack has a lifetime use of at least 331,000 miles.

In the United States, the DSR starts at just shy of $16,000. That's not exactly easy on the wallet, but federal tax credits can take away some of the sting and reduce the price to $14,395. Whether that's a fair price is up to the individual rider. I wouldn't scoff at someone willing to pay it, but I can't help but observe that one could buy a Suzuki V-Strom 1000 Adventure for $400 less.

Good news, bad news: Moto predictions for 2016

ADSENSE HERE

(This post was originally published in another form on RideApart)

Prediction 1: THE AMERICAN MOTORCYCLING RENAISSANCE

The good news: We're hitting a renaissance of American motorcycling. There are strong rumors of Indian delivering a bike this year called the Chief Springfield, which will be based on the existing 1811cc V-twin platform. It also seems inevitable that the Scout and Scout Sixty will head in different aesthetic directions.

Meanwhile, Victory has promised a 1200cc liquid-cooled V-twin for 2016. Based on the Combustion and Ignition concepts of last year, the final product will likely disappoint those hoping for the super naked, of which Victory is totally capable—but you know, baby steps. And remember that last year the company also trademarked the name "Victory Charger" for use on an electric bike, which will almost certainly be more than just a rebranded Brammo.

Elsewhere, it seems Harley-Davidson is (slowly) phasing out the Twin Cam 103, and its Street models will need updates (brakes, emissions) by the end of the year if they're going to continue to be legally sold in their target European markets. And Motus has finally (really, no for real this time—we mean it) started production of its MST and MSTR sport-touring motorcycles. Yes, in terms of electronics, the bikes are roughly 15 years behind every other sport tourer on the market (while still costing more), but they are a huge step forward within the American arena.

And therein will be the story of 2016: All of the above will combine to make it year one of a renaissance that will eventually see American motorcycle companies leading in more than just intangibles.

Prediction 2: THE RISE OF ELECTRIC MOTORCYCLES 

The good news: Thanks to Polaris' acquisition of Brammo last year, Victory can awkwardly lay claim to the title of "First Major Manufacturer with a Production Electric Motorcycle." It's a title that will be held more securely if the company delivers the aforementioned Victory Charger in 2016. But it will have to do so quickly because Yamaha, Honda, BMW, Kawasaki, Suzuki and Harley-Davidson have all flirted with the genre.

And it seems a few of those are quite close to committing. I suspect we'll have a better idea of who's really willing to take the plunge this summer, when the Isle of Man TT Zero takes place.

Meanwhile, established e-bike manufacturer Zero will benefit from tax breaks in the United States, as well as its return to certain European markets from which it retreated a few years ago. And Italian firm Energica is in the process of expanding both its business and its lineup.

This all suggests that the long-predicted "Future of Motorcycling" may have finally have arrived.


The bad news: If the "Future of Motorcycling" has arrived, I think it will still take some cajoling to get motorcycle buyers to the same point. Motorcyclists are notoriously conservative and susceptible to hoodoo beliefs. A company may be able to deliver an electric motorcycle that will 100 percent satisfy a given rider's needs, but that's no guarantee that said rider will buy it, especially if oil prices stay low.

Depressingly, if the two sides can't meet soon it will probably result in the concept of e-bikes being shelved for a while.

Prediction 3: FORCED INDUCTION AWAKENS

The good news: Suzuki, Kawasaki and Honda are all known to be working on some form of forced-induction (turbocharged or supercharged) engine. Forced induction essentially means you can get liter-bike power from a 600cc machine while retaining the fuel efficiency of the latter.

All four of Japan's big manufacturers toyed with the concept in the 70s and 80s, but eventually gave up due to issues with turbo lag, heat, cost and reliability. However, the nearing implementation of strict Euro 4 emissions regulation has revived the concept. Most recently, we've seen it used in the Kawasaki H2 and H2R, but 2016 may be the year in which we see forced induction used in slightly more real-world applications (i.e., bikes that won't rip your arms off).

Suzuki seems most likely to get there first, having revealed its Recursion concept a few years ago, and a production-ready turbocharged engine at last year's Tokyo Motor Show.

Keyless start makes you a bad ass

ADSENSE HERE

I can remember when key fobs started showing up in cars, allowing keyless entry and keyless start. It baffled me. Why, I thought, would such a thing be necessary or even all that desirable? 

Is the world full of silent sufferers of repetitive stress injury whose lives are made hell by the act of taking keys out of their pocket and placing them in the steering column? Are we so short of problems that the greatest minds of our generation absolutely needed to remedy this problem?

Key fobs just struck me as stupid and inherently susceptible to issues that don't apply to the traditional old bits of metal that are keys. Water, for example. I have on very many occasions gone swimming with my keys in my pocket. Not by accident, but because it makes sense.

At Barton Springs, in Austin, Texas, for example. Leave my wallet in the car, tie my car keys into the waist tie of my swimming trunks. Boom. No worries. But if you've got a battery-powered key fob, you can't take it into the water with you. You can't keep it on your person. So, you can't relax and enjoy splashing around.

Instead, you have to wrap it up in the towel that you're leaving creekside and hope that no one saw you wrapping up said fob, hope that no one will want to steal a towel just for japes, hope that none of the half dozen dogs that are playing in the creek decide to unravel your towel. And you're left to always be craning your neck to make sure that the towel remains in sight, never willing to put your head underwater, never really venturing too far into the creek or having any fun.

Connected to this, a fob isn't the sort of thing you'd want to risk throwing to someone. Ever done that? I have. You're up on the third floor or some such thing and your wife says: "Hey, can you throw me the keys, I need to get something out of the car."

So, you toss them down to her and because she has the eye-hand coordination of a drunk and blind sloth, the keys never even touch her hand and go straight to the pavement. Do that with a fob and you'll end up with smashed bits of plastic and an urgent phone call to the dealership.

Even if you don't ever get the fob wet or drop it from great height, there's still the reality of a battery and its finite lifespan. A metal key that's been sitting in a drawer for 60 years will still function as it did when it was first cut. If you live in a place that gets ungodly cold, like Minnesota, that key will still get you into the shelter and safety of a car even if the car's battery is dead.

So, by and large, my opinion of key fobs has always been negative. They strike me as an unnecessary gimmick, answering a question no one asked and creating problems from a previously problem-free aspect of driving (a).

Out of the blue


If you've been out of the loop for a while, let me get you up to speed on what everyone's so excited about. A few weeks ago, pictures emerged of Scarlett Johansson riding a rather unique motorcycle on the set of an upcoming Avengers film. Or, well, Scarlett Johansson's somewhat boy-faced stunt double. (Take a good look at this picture and you'll see that the rider's "hair" is actually a very cleverly disguised helmet) What's important, though, is the bike. Carrying the Harley-Davidson badge, observers noticed that the bike was just a little too polished to be a standard movie-set machine.

Those road-compliant yellow reflectors, for instance. The mirrors. The overall finish. The fact that the bike's name –– LiveWire –– was emblazoned on the motor housing. All these clues pointed to an actual bike that someone actually intended to produce for the mass market.

That's not so strange. Harley's pulled this sort of thing before, cleverly working its Street 750 into Captain America: Winter Soldier before ever announcing that the bike existed. But what was different here was that the bike being ridden by Johansson's stunt double was so very much not like a Harley-Davidson. It looked a little more like a Ducati Diavel with its styling. It had a sit-up-and-beg seating position. And –– least H-D-like of all –– it was an electric motorcycle.

An electric motorcycle. From Harley-Davidson.

Cats and dogs living together, people. And before we could recover from having our minds blown at the very thought of such a thing, Harley-Davidson announced that the rumours were true. They have indeed embarked on an electric motorcycle project.

That's what they're calling it right now: a project. They go out of their way to point out that the bikes are not for sale. Yet. But they have produced several dozen of them and will be touring H-D dealerships in the US and Europe over the next year or so, offering test rides and "gauging customer feedback."

That's probably marketing speak for "generating consumer demand". In his article, Gardiner says the LiveWire is just too polished, too ready to simply be a project. He says most moto-journalists expect an announcement on the LiveWire going into production will come within 18 months. You know, about the time that upcoming Avengers film will be released...

A new era


So, take a moment to let all this sink in. All of it. Ignore the internet hater machine and just think about the countless implications of the LiveWire. This is so very big, it's hard to know where to begin.

Obviously, we've had electric motorcycles for a while. Not too long ago, I wrote a post in which I stated my belief that electric motorcycles would be a part of the mainstream within 10-20 years. So, Harley-Davidson's not doing anything new there. Indeed, with the LiveWire's current claimed range of 55 miles on a charge (a) it is a little behind the curve of Zero, Brammo and the like.

The seismic shift, however, comes in the fact that it is an electric motorcycle from Harley-Davidson –– a major, worldwide OEM. Existing e-bike companies can't touch the dealer network, publicity strength or clout of such a major player. There's a possibility that Yamaha could release its PES-1 before the LiveWire, thus earning it the distinction of being the very first major OEM to offer an electric motorcycle, but I would argue that the release of the LiveWire will have greater impact.

Harley-Davidson understands better than any other OEM the importance of intangibles like emotion, experience and impression. Performance and cost always play a part in our motorcycle-buying decisions, but Harley-Davidson gets that how the bike makes us feel is just as important, if not more so. And Harley-Davidson equally has the power, and the marketing muscle and know-how, to shape these intangibles. Yamaha (or Honda or BMW –– who knows what they're up to) may manage to get an electric motorcycle to the public sooner, but Harley-Davidson will be more successful at making the public want to buy one.

Additionally, it can use its clout and financial muscle to push for better charging network infrastructure, develop more efficient batteries and win government subsidies to encourage people to buy electric. All this would be accelerated as soon as Harley-Davidson saw even a modicum of success with the LiveWire because other OEMs would very quickly jump in the pool. ______________________________

A 2012 American Community Survey found that 864,883 people commute to work via bicycle, a 10 percent increase from 2011. Another study by Transport and Mobility Leuven in Brussels found traffic congestion would be eliminated and carbon emissions substantially reduced if 25 percent of cars on the roads were replaced by motorcycles.

Riding a bike in 2014 is no longer a matter of pedalling to get to your destination, and re-fuelling your motorcycle doesn't necessarily have to take place at Qwik-e-Marts. Alternative fuel sources, along with advances in electric motor technology, have made 2-wheel transportation more versatile and efficient for commuters. Others countries are far ahead of U.S. firms as far as alternative fuels and technology, but riders are taking notice regardless of location.

The Alter Bike

Three French companies, Cycleurope, Pragma Industries and Ventec, came together to develop the first bicycle powered by a hydrogen fuel cell. The Alter Bike uses pedelec (pedal electric cycle) technology, which assists cyclists when traveling in hilly areas that require more leg energy to traverse.

The motor, powered by a combination of a lithium-ion battery and hydrogen fuel cells, balances the power needs so neither source is unnecessarily expended. Gitane, the official brand name of the bike, said the revolutionary fuel source stores the hydrogen in recyclable cans that connect directly to the bike. There is no need to locate a charging station to re-fuel as many electric cars require.

GizMag reports the official launch of Gitane's Alter Bike will be sometime in 2015 for companies, and 2016 for regular consumers.

Compressed Natural Gas

Motorcycles in Buenos Aires, Argentina have been powered by compressed natural gas (CNG) since 2006. It is not only one of the cleanest fossil fuels in existence, but also one of the more efficient. Argentinian bike-maker Zanella, along with Honda, teamed up on the project to produce a special gas tank to hold the fuel.

The technology is compatible with virtually all makes and models of motorcycle. Some new bike accessories might be necessary to make a successful conversion from gasoline to CNG. Treehugger.com says the cost of the tank and install is only $300, but additional engine modifications are necessary.

ECOP Rosario, another Argentinian company, started making motorcycles pre-equipped with a CNG tanks in 2009. The company claims a six-fold fuel cost reduction and increased engine life. ECOP Rosario is also considering exporting its technology to other countries.

Toilet Bike Neo

One thing humans will always be able to produce is waste. Japanese plumbing company Toto put this fact to practical use when it developed the Toilet Bike Neo. The 250 cc engine runs on bio-gas, which can be derived from feces, urine, and other organic matter.

Despite its gross-out description, the Neo is environmentally-friendly and even speaks to the rider and plays songs. Toto took the Neo on a 620 mile (1000 km) tour of the country to promote it in 2012. ADSENSE HERE
